Output ea4233cdd8370ebbbe7ea0a77b9ecae2e4273689ecb40b86e1b8e2a09a2ea2a1:1

value
661780
script pubkey
OP_0 OP_PUSHBYTES_20 203424edf0273945b3aad6ee5b9fe6174c058c9d
address
bc1qyq6zfm0syuu5tva26mh9h8lxzaxqtryarxysja
transaction
ea4233cdd8370ebbbe7ea0a77b9ecae2e4273689ecb40b86e1b8e2a09a2ea2a1
confirmations
185919
spent
true